Sky News Australia
Did you know sky has a network in Australia called SKY NEWS Australia it started in 1996, SKY NEWS Australia is a joint venture of Australia's Nine and Seven Television networks and British Sky Broadcasting
http://www.tvhome.f2s.com/ikonboard/upload/skyaustralia.jpg
Sky News Australia Use The Previous Version Of Sky News Grafics, there news room looks really cheap they seam to be on a very small buget
